A major plot and character twist is in the works in the latest Star Wars movie, if this report turns out to be true. Adam Driver, the first actor to be confirmed on the cast of “Star Wars: Episode VII,” is now longer being linked with the role of Darth Vader.

A report quote by Aceshowbiz claims that the actor is going to play Han Solo and Princess Leia's son in the movie, meaning he did a complete 180 and moved from the bad guys to the good guys camp. His on-screen parents are going to be played by the same actors that starred in the original movie: Harrison Ford and Carrie Fisher.

The scoop also mentions that their son played by Adam Driver is going to get lured to the dark side, and part of the movie is going to revolve on their attempt to bring him back. If this is just one of the secondary plots, then Episode VII is in for a lot of action, something the fans will surely be excited about.

The movie is said to be shooting in the Abu Dhabi desert, according to local reports that claim the production team built there huge scenes to mimic planet Tatooine from the original movie.

Directed by J.J. Abrams, “Star Wars: Episode VII” is scheduled to be released in 2015, on December 18, based on a script drafted by Michael Arndt and revised by Abrams and Lawrence Kasdan.
